History & Information About Shakopee, Minnesota

Located in Scott County, Minnesota, Shakopee is a picturesque city with a rich history and a vibrant community. Let's take a dive into the past and explore what makes Shakopee so special.

Early Settlement

Shakopee was initially inhabited by the Dakota Sioux tribe, who named the area "Shakpe," meaning "six." The name referred to the number of prominent bluffs in the region. Traders and settlers began to arrive in the mid-19th century, drawn by the abundant natural resources and the nearby Minnesota River.

City Establishment

Shakopee officially became a city on March 3, 1857, and has since grown into one of Minnesota's largest suburbs. Its strategic location along the river and proximity to the Twin Cities made it an ideal hub for trade and agricultural activities.

Growth and Development

Over the years, Shakopee has experienced rapid growth and development. The city's economy diversified from agricultural to industrial and commercial, attracting businesses and providing employment opportunities to its residents. The construction of major highways and transportation infrastructure further contributed to its expansion.

Local Attractions

Shakopee is home to several attractions that showcase its unique history and draw visitors from far and wide. One such place is the Historic Holmes Street Bridge, a majestic steel truss bridge that served as a vital river crossing point. Built in 1909, this iconic structure is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.

Another notable attraction is the Scott County Historical Society. Housed in the historic Stans House, the museum offers exhibits and displays depicting the city's past, including indigenous history, pioneer life, and the influence of regional industries.

No visit to Shakopee would be complete without experiencing the Valleyfair Amusement Park. This renowned entertainment destination offers thrilling rides, water attractions, live entertainment, and family-friendly activities. It has become a beloved summer destination for locals and tourists alike.
